top of page

AI Engineer

Job Type

Full-time

Workspace

Hybrid

Location

Bogotá & Medellín

Mar 7, 2025

Updated on

We are seeking talented and motivated AI Engineers to join our consulting team. As an AI Engineer at Ofi Services, you will work with our clients to develop and implement advanced AI-based solutions that bring real value to their businesses

Responsibilities

  • Develop, test, and deploy machine learning and AI models to solve complex problems.

  • Collaborate with multidisciplinary teams to understand client requirements and design customized solutions.

  • Implement data engineering techniques to integrate, preprocess, and analyze large volumes of data.

  • Optimize and scale AI models for production environments.

  • Contribute to the creation of AI frameworks, models, and systems for deployment in cloud or on-premises environments.

  • Use version control systems to manage code and ensure efficient collaboration within the team.

  • Ensure efficient performance of AI models, including hyperparameter tuning and optimization.

Requirements

  • Bachelor's degree in Computer Science, Engineering, Data Science, or a related field.

  • Minimum of 2+ years of experience in AI/ML development or related areas.

  • Strong problem-solving skills and ability to work independently and as part of a team.

  • Excellent communication skills and ability to collaborate with clients and internal teams.


Practical experience in one or more of the following areas:

Programming and Scripting:

  • Python, R, Java, or C++

Machine Learning and Deep Learning:

  • Supervised learning (regression, classification), unsupervised learning (clustering, dimensionality reduction)

  • Deep learning frameworks (TensorFlow, Keras, PyTorch)

  • Neural networks (CNNs, RNNs) and reinforcement learning

Data Engineering and Preprocessing:

  • Data cleaning and preprocessing

  • Experience with ETL processes and big data tools (Hadoop, Spark, Kafka)

Cloud Computing and Infrastructure:

  • AWS, Azure, or Google Cloud for AI solutions

  • Containerization with Docker/Kubernetes

  • Experience with serverless architectures

AI Tools and Frameworks:

  • Scikit-learn, NLTK, SpaCy, Hugging Face, OpenCV

  • Data visualization tools (D3.js, Matplotlib, Seaborn)

Version Control:

  • Proficiency in Git

Model Deployment and Integration:

  • Model deployment tools (TensorFlow Serving, Flask, FastAPI)

  • Experience with CI/CD (Jenkins, GitLab CI, Azure DevOps)

Performance Optimization:

  • Hyperparameter tuning (GridSearchCV, RandomSearch)

  • Parallelization and optimization for model training (GPU, distributed computing)

Benefits

  • Work with a dynamic and talented team of AI experts.

  • Participate in innovative projects across various industries.

  • Opportunities for growth and professional development in an expanding sector.

  • A collaborative environment that fosters continuous learning and development.

If you are ready to be part of a company in constant growth and development, do not hesitate to apply!

bottom of page